Electropocalypse


Description


Electropocalypse was developed in the WildPockets 24 hour GameJam in 2008. I was part of Team Metatron with my friends: Rachel Phillips, Ben Miller, Deepak Murali and Camilo Garcia. the focus was to create a game using SimOps WildPockets browser 3D engine.

How it came to be


At the time being an experimental release of the engine, we as a team iterated in various designs such as top down cameras, 3/4 perspectives but we found out that being an experimental build it was limited. However, we took advantage of what makes WildPockets a success, which is Physics. We designed cooperatively and created an action shooter in which we used physics not only to control the AI but also the environment around our character.

For this project taking the role of sound designer for the most part apart from game design. I designed the sound for this game was to use our theme which was an apocalyptic future somewhere in space in order to set the tone, which was frantic and fast paced.

For this I utilized electronic music taking a piece by
Helix9 called Archetype, which is but intense and fast paced to match the intensity of the game. And sound effects matching with the theme which was space.

We won the
People’s Choice Awards for this game. You can still play it here.
